云原生入门系列|第14集:K8s进阶入门,从基础到生产的过渡技巧
前言各位云原生入门的小伙伴,欢迎继续跟进《云原生入门系列》专栏!上一集我们完成了K8s集群的部署与卸载,形成了“部署-运维-卸载”的完整基础闭环,相信大家已经能独立操作单机/多节点集群。但入门不等于能应对生产环境,很多新手学会基础操作后,面对生产级需求会手足无措——比如如何规范配置资源、如何保障应用高可用、如何简化运维操作。今天第14集,我们聚焦新手进阶核心,不讲复杂理论,只讲能直接落地的过渡技巧,帮大家从“基础入门”平稳过渡到“生产可用”,为后续深入学习生产级部署打下基础。一、基础配置规范化(生产入门第一步)新手初期部署Pod、Service时,容易出现配置混乱、命名不规范的问题,不仅难以维护,还可能引发故障。规范配置是生产入门的核心,重点掌握3点。1. 资源配置规范化之前我们给Pod设置了基础资源限制,但生产环境中需更精细配置,避免资源浪费或不足,推荐标准配置模板(可直接复制使用):spec:containers:- name: 容器名称(如nginx-app)image: 镜像名称:版本(如nginx:1.25,避免用latest)resources:requests: # 最小资源需求,确保调度成功cpu: "100m" # 根据应用需求调整,如数据库可设500mmemory: "256Mi"limits: # 最大资源上限,防止占用过多资源cpu: "500m"memory: "512Mi"关键提醒:生产环境中